National Airports

There is no airport in Creel. The closest airport to Creel is the General Roberto Fierro Villalobos International Airport (CUU) in the city of Chihuahua, approximately 3-4 hours away by car. From there, visitors can take a bus or hire a car to reach Creel. Another option is to take the Ferrocarril Chihuahua Pacífico train, which stops in Creel and offers a scenic journey through the Copper Canyon region.

Trains in Creel

The Ferrocarril Chihuahua Pacífico, also known as the Copper Canyon Train, is a popular train that runs through the Copper Canyon region, including a stop in Creel. The train offers scenic views of the surrounding landscape and is a popular way to explore the area. Visitors can purchase tickets for the train at the station or through tour operators. The train offers different classes of service, including economy, first class, and luxury.

Buses in Creel

Creel has a bus station where visitors can find connections to other destinations in the region. The bus station is located in the center of town, and buses run regularly to cities such as Chihuahua, Los Mochis, and Ciudad Juarez. Several bus companies operate in the area, including Omnibus de Mexico, ETN, and Transportes Chihuahuenses. Visitors can purchase tickets at the bus station or through the companies’ websites. Taxis are also available for hire in Creel, and some hotels offer shuttle services to and from the bus station.

What is the best time to travel to Creel

The best time to travel to Creel depends on what activities you want to do and your personal preferences.

The peak tourist season in Creel is from December to March, when visitors come to see the snow-capped mountains and enjoy winter sports such as skiing and snowboarding. However, this is also the coldest time of the year, with temperatures often dropping below freezing at night.

The shoulder seasons of April to June and September to November are a good time to visit, with pleasant weather and fewer crowds. Visitors can enjoy hiking, mountain biking, and other outdoor activities during this time.

The summer months from July to August can be hot and rainy, but this is also a good time to explore the area’s waterfalls, rivers, and lakes.

How to get around Creel

Creel is a small town, and visitors can easily explore the area on foot. However, for those who prefer other means of transportation, here are some options:

Bicycle: Renting a bicycle is a popular way to explore Creel and the surrounding countryside. Several rental shops offer mountain bikes for hire, and visitors can ride along scenic trails and dirt roads.

Car: Visitors can rent a car to explore the area on their own. Several rental agencies are available in Creel, and visitors can also rent a car in larger cities such as Chihuahua or Los Mochis and drive to Creel.

Tours: Several tour operators offer guided tours of the area, including visits to local attractions and outdoor activities such as hiking, mountain biking, and horseback riding.

Taxis: Taxis are also available for hire in Creel, and visitors can use them to travel between attractions or to explore the surrounding countryside. However, visitors should agree on the price with the driver before starting the journey.

Accommodations in Creel

Creel offers a range of accommodation options to suit different budgets and preferences. Here are some popular options:

Hotels: Creel has several hotels that offer comfortable rooms, amenities such as Wi-Fi, and restaurants on-site. Some popular hotels in Creel include Hotel Plaza Mexicana, Hotel Taramuri, and Parador Santa Cruz.

Cabins and lodges: For those who want to be closer to nature, Creel has several cabins and lodges available for rent. These accommodations are usually located outside the town and offer stunning views of the surrounding countryside. Some popular options include Cabañas San Rafael, Cabañas y Lodge los Tres Rios, and Hotel Mirador.

Hostels: Creel also has several hostels that offer budget-friendly accommodation for backpackers and solo travelers. These hostels usually have dormitory-style rooms as well as private rooms. Some popular hostels in Creel include Hostal Las Margaritas and Hostel Amigo.

Camping: For those who want to be even closer to nature, camping is also an option. Visitors can camp in designated areas in the surrounding countryside, but should ensure that they have the necessary equipment and supplies.
